Symbolism and Imagery
The Medicine Wheel card typically depicts a circular arrangement of various elements, each representing a specific aspect of life and the human experience. The central circle is often divided into four quadrants, each corresponding to a cardinal direction (North, South, East, and West), seasons, elements, and stages of life.

The Circle: The circle itself is a universal symbol of unity, infinity, and the cyclical nature of life. It represents the continuous journey of growth, death, and rebirth.
-
The Cardinal Directions: The four cardinal directions play a crucial role in the Medicine Wheel’s symbolism, each carrying specific meanings:
- North: Represents wisdom, knowledge, and the intellectual realm. It is associated with the element of Earth, winter, and the stage of adulthood.
- South: Represents innocence, trust, and the emotional realm. It is associated with the element of Water, summer, and the stage of childhood.
- East: Represents illumination, clarity, and the spiritual realm. It is associated with the element of Air, spring, and the stage of adolescence.
- West: Represents introspection, transformation, and the physical realm. It is associated with the element of Fire, autumn, and the stage of maturity.
-
The Elements: The four elements—Earth, Water, Air, and Fire—are foundational to understanding the Medicine Wheel. Each element represents specific qualities and aspects of the human experience:
- Earth: Stability, practicality, grounding, and the physical world.
- Water: Emotions, intuition, flow, and adaptability.
- Air: Intellect, communication, ideas, and the mental realm.
- Fire: Passion, energy, transformation, and the spiritual realm.
-
The Animals: Often, the Medicine Wheel card features animal symbols, each representing a specific aspect of life:
- Eagle: Symbolizes vision, perspective, and the ability to see the bigger picture.
- Buffalo: Represents abundance, prosperity, and providing for the needs of the community.
- Coyote: Symbolizes humor, intelligence, and the ability to adapt and navigate challenges.
- Bear: Represents introspection, solitude, and connecting with one’s inner self.

Upright Meaning
When the Medicine Wheel card appears upright in a Tarot reading, it generally indicates positive and transformative energies. It signifies a time of balance, growth, and alignment with the natural flow of life. Here’s a detailed breakdown of its upright meanings:
-
Wholeness and Balance: The Medicine Wheel signifies a state of balance and harmony within the querent’s life. It suggests that all aspects of the self—physical, emotional, mental, and spiritual—are in alignment. The querent may feel a sense of peace and contentment.
-
Transformation and Change: This card is a powerful indicator of significant transformation and change on the horizon. The querent is likely at a pivotal point in their life and is on the cusp of major shifts. This change can be internal, such as a change in perspective or belief system, or external, such as a new job, relationship, or location.
-
Embracing Cycles: The Medicine Wheel encourages the querent to embrace the cyclical nature of life. It reminds them that all things are in constant motion and that periods of growth, decline, and renewal are natural and necessary. The querent is encouraged to accept these cycles and trust that they will lead to positive outcomes.
-
Finding Purpose and Direction: The Medicine Wheel suggests that the querent is on a path of self-discovery and is gaining a clearer understanding of their purpose in life. They may be feeling more connected to their intuition and inner guidance.
-
Learning and Growth: The Medicine Wheel signifies a time of learning, growth, and the acquisition of wisdom. The querent is encouraged to expand their knowledge and seek out new experiences that will help them develop personally and spiritually.
-
Community and Connection: The Medicine Wheel emphasizes the importance of connection to others and the community. The querent may be called to seek out supportive relationships, engage in collaborative efforts, and give back to their community.
-
Spiritual Awakening: The Medicine Wheel is a powerful symbol of spiritual awakening. The querent may be experiencing a deepening of their spiritual practice, an increased awareness of their connection to the universe, and a greater understanding of their place in the world.
-
Positive Outcomes: The Medicine Wheel card indicates that the querent is on the right track and is likely to experience positive outcomes. It encourages them to trust in the process, stay open to change, and remain true to their values.
